Most modern vehicles are powered by computers onboard that gather data from sensors throughout the vehicle. The computer then uses the information to improve performance. If one of these systems fails the check engine light comes on. The diagnostic test will pinpoint the error code that is the reason for these issues.
A basic car diagnostic test involves a simple scanner and diagnostic software. It will take just about a minute and the results can be used to help with preventative maintenance or repairs. Most diagnostic tests for cars begin with a "check engine diagnostics" light. This code is generated by the computer and can be used to determine the primary reason for the issue. These trouble codes will be converted into actionable information by mechanics using a diagnostic scanner.

Cost of a diagnostic exam
The cost of a car diagnostic test vary, but the average cost for a general diagnosis ranges between $88-$111. The diagnostic test can be carried out at an auto shop , or at mechanics. Some mechanics charge an hourly charge for this service, while other mechanics charge a fixed cost for the diagnosis.
A diagnostic test is essential to identify the root of the car's issue. Diagnostic equipment can read trouble codes from your car's control module, give an explanation, and show live sensor information. This information will be used by the technician to conduct the tests for parts that are related.
